Where is the work:
Field-based:
Work is conducted on‑site at customer locations.
- Ensure customer satisfaction by servicing products, equipment, and systems at customers’ locations to include identifying, examining, diagnosing, and planning for equipment repair.
- Work with supervising field technician, project manager, and customers to precisely understand requirements for all on‑site installations by forecasting issues, gathering materials, and synchronizing on‑site work.
- Use cutting‑edge software, a variety of hand tools, and blueprints/engineering specifications to diagnose and repair units.
- Continually enforce safety to the highest standards and maintain security and accountability of company‑issued and procured assets.
- No industry experience required.
- Must be at least 18 years of age when you start on day 1.
- A high school diploma or equivalent is required.
- Must possess a valid driver’s license for a minimum of 12 months, with no major or frequent traffic violations in the last 3 years.
Annual Base Salary Range: $21.55 - $40.66 per hour. Compensation varies with seniority, merit, geographic location, education, experience, travel requirements, and union designation.
Benefits- Health insurance and holistic wellness programs starting Day One.
- Fertility coverage and adoption/surrogacy assistance.
- 401(k) match up to 6% plus an additional 2% core contribution, totaling up to 8% company contribution.
- Paid time off: 15 vacation days, 9 paid holidays, 3 floating holidays, sick leave, and options for volunteer and parental leave.
- Educational and training opportunities through company programs, tuition assistance, and student debt support.
